what's a disadvantage to container gardening? Containers are constrained in Room, that means roots are inclined to get bunched up more and need much more water and fertilizer than in-floor plants.

you'll be able to Handle the soil combination, permitting you to definitely develop plants that might not be suited on your all-natural yard soil. Tropicals, succulents, and other specialised plants can easily be developed in containers, even though they wouldn't prosper as part of your soil or area.

1 crucial thought could be the depth of your container, as various vegetables have various root depths.

Ceramic: If aesthetics are crucial to you personally, ceramic pots might be an interesting alternative. They are usually heavier than other products, creating them not as likely to suggestion more than. to the draw back, They're breakable and often more expensive.

Watering plants each morning is among the most effective time. you'll be able to drinking water your plants any time with the working day, but the most productive time for watering is each morning. The temperatures are a little cooler presently, giving your plants a bit of additional time to soak up the water prior to it evaporates from the afternoon sun.

The act of eliminating invested flowers from plants in order to advertise ongoing blooming and inhibit seed production is recognized as deadheading. It boosts the looks of containers and it is a common gardening apply, particularly for flowering plants.

Permeable planter elements will even dry more swiftly than plastic resources. You’ll need to have to keep an in depth eye with your more compact planters and porous ceramic planters to be sure They may be being moist plenty of.
